Restore Digital support customers on their digital transformation journeys. Born out of a scanning company, we still have four main scanning centres across the UK where we are working on large digitisation projects for the NHS, the Ministry of Defence and the Nuclear Decommissioning Authority. And usually, we are busy digitising most of the exam papers undertake in the UK every year.
Responsibilities:
- Communicating with our customers using various medium such as telephone, e-mails and face-to-face
- Translating customer-reported issues into documented incidents and service requests on the business’ ITSM tool
- There are also a range of administration duties within the role
- Carry out Service Desk related duties to ensure incidents are resolved within the required timescales
- Log all calls and resolutions to the service desk logging system
- Provide first line technical support, answering support queries via phone, email and ticketing system

Entry requirements:
- 3 GCSEs (or equivalent) at grades 4+ (A-C) in any subject
- GCSE Maths and English (or equivalents) at grades 3+ (D or above)
- Prospective apprentices must not hold an existing qualification at the same or higher level as this apprenticeship is in a similar subject
You may also have a combination of qualifications and experience which demonstrate the minimum foundation needed for the programme. In this instance you could still be considered for the programme.
If you hold international equivalents of the above qualifications, at the time of your application you must be able to provide an official document that states how your international qualifications compare to the UK qualifications.
